    SageWest update, Public Lands Initiative will highlight Tuesday county commissioners meeting in Lander

    Tuesday’s Fremont County Commissioners meeting has a full agenda this week.

    Among the highlights, will be an update on the current state of SageWest Health Care from CEO Alan Daugherty.

    County Commissioners will also discuss the Fremont County Public Lands Initiative, and receive a recommendation package. The Public Lands Initiative was last discussed at the July 10th county commissioners meeting, and several dozen community members were on hand to speak to commissioners. Attendance was “standing room only,” and nearly 30 different people chose to speak on the topic.

    Additionally, the Wind River Visitor’s Council will provide an update, there will be a public hearing for the Secure Rural Schools and Community Self-Determination Act, Fremont County Museum Director Scott Goetz will also give an update, and the Fremont County Library will provide news on a vacancy.

    Meetings are in the commissioners’ chambers at the Fremont County Courthouse, 450 N. 2nd Street room 205. Meetings are open to the public, seating is limited.
